
The mission of the XRCE Technology Showroom is to support and enhance the business objectives of Xerox by providing a forum where emerging technologies are demonstrated in practical business applications.
New ideas need a showcase. Without exposure, ideas – and the benefits they might bring – can easily be overlooked. Advances in technology are especially hard to communicate. The more complex technology becomes, the greater the need to present it in the right environment.
The XRCE Technology Showroom, in Grenoble, France, is a showcase for some of the world's best technology ideas. Located in a 19th-century chateau, the Showroom provides a facility for Xerox research laboratories from around the world to demonstrate their innovative ideas in an informal, "hands-on" environment.
The Showroom has a dual mission:
- to present the results of Xerox research activities to customers and staff in a professional and interactive way.
- to monitor reactions to new ideas and to gather data for further research and development.
Xerox’s record in technology research is of international renown. Its research laboratories have created many of the innovations that have helped to shape the technological infrastructure of the late 20th Century: innovations in computing such as windows interfaces, the computer mouse and local area networking.
Xerox research laboratories continue to push the boundaries of technology and the Showroom provides the first opportunity to see the ideas that will change the face of technology in the 21st Century.
Rather than demonstrating technology for its own sake, the Showroom presents Xerox’s technological advances in a context that helps to relate a technology theme to a real world problem.
Demonstrations at the Showroom have a "real world" appeal and show solutions to genuine business problems through examples inspired from the different industry sectors and markets of our visitors (Graphic Arts, Industry, Bank/Insurance, Public Sector). The Showroom demonstrations show how individual or combined technologies can solve concrete problems in new ways.
The Showroom’s multilingual team can give demonstrations to a wide range of visitors from all over the globe. Customers, prospects and the press constitute the major part of the audience.
Xerox’s customers gain confidence from seeing new ideas in practice and encouragement to work with Xerox as a long-term technology partner.
More than 30 different technology demonstrations are available at any one time. Xerox identifies emerging technologies from a number of sources and selects those that can be displayed in the Showroom.
The Showroom operates a formal monitoring process to ensure that current demonstrations are up-to-date and relevant to modern business needs.
During a typical one day visit, the Showroom hosts a group of six to ten people to give them a close-up of the technology and see how it relates to their own needs. Special events can also be organized on demand.
Visitors can also take advantage of the facilities at the chateau – including a conference room and a comfortable and relaxing "Bistro" area.
Every event is professionally planned and coordinated, and followed up with a formal evaluation.
